Kathleen A. Galvin
About
Kathleen A. Galvin has authored 58 papers that have received a total of 3.5k indexed citations.
This includes 37 papers in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law, 19 papers in Global and Planetary Change and 18 papers in Ecology. The topics of these papers are Rangeland Management and Livestock Ecology (37 papers), Wildlife Ecology and Conservation (11 papers) and Conservation, Biodiversity, and Resource Management (10 papers). Kathleen A. Galvin is often cited by papers focused on Rangeland Management and Livestock Ecology (37 papers), Wildlife Ecology and Conservation (11 papers) and Conservation, Biodiversity, and Resource Management (10 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Kenya. Kathleen A. Galvin's co-authors include Randall B. Boone, Philip K. Thornton, Robin S. Reid, Shauna BurnSilver and María E. Fernández‐Giménez and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ences and PLoS ONE.
